What You Can Find at OpenIB.org


If you're looking for the latest info, updates, and downloads related to open-source InfiniBand (IB), OpenIB.org is the place to go! They’re all about delivering a top-notch InfiniBand software stack specifically for Linux.



The Goals of OpenIB


The main goal here is to create an InfiniBand software stack that performs well, scales easily, and works with different systems. Plus, they want to make it easier for everyone to set it up quickly. By focusing on an open-development environment, they encourage community involvement. This makes it easier to get OpenIB included in the 2.6 Linux kernel tree and various Linux distributions.



Resources Available


The OpenIB server has lots of development tools you’ll need if you’re getting involved with this project. It features a Subversion code repository where you can check out the code, Bugzilla for bug reports, and mailing lists with monthly archives so you can stay updated!
